Chapter 24 - The Weight of a Decision

Jasper's POV

The Whitmore mansion was quiet when I arrived, but not the kind of quiet that comes from peace. It was the kind of silence that vibrates through your bones, the kind that makes even footsteps sound like intrusions.

The butler led me to the drawing room where the family was already gathered. The moment I stepped inside, I felt their eyes on me ,not hostile, not welcoming, but watchful.

Robert Whitmore stood near the fireplace, his posture rigid, his silver hair glowing faintly in the firelight. Authority clung to him like a second skin. Evelyn sat on the sofa, her hand resting gently over Belle's, her presence softer but no less commanding in its own way. Belle herself sat stiff, her gaze fixed on her lap, shoulders tense, her whole body radiating exhaustion.

For a moment, I just stood there, struck by the sight of her. Even broken, even furious at me, she carried herself with a grace I couldn't ignore. And it made the weight in my chest worse.
